Everyone can feel like a VIP at the Garden State Trading Card Show, where admission is now 100% free! Starting August 10, 2024, there is no charge to attend GSTCS where 100 tables of trading cards await you inside the La Quinta Inn & Suites in Secaucus, NJ. From 9am-4pm you can expect to find fan favorite vendors like Fortuitous TCG, SurgaCollective, On Point Trading Cards, DJ’s Sports Memorabilia, Rock Island Cards, Moody Pulls, Booster Boys Cards, and many others including impressive booths from We Break You Buy, Curated Cards & Collectibles, JReuthGaming, and Hennessy’s.

Whether you’re in the market for vintage or modern, sports or non-sports, raw or graded… Look no further: Topps, Upper Deck, Panini, Lorcana, One Piece, Weiss Schwarz, Magic: The Gathering, Yu-Gi-Oh, and, of course, Pokemon (especially with the recent release of Scarlet & Violet: Shrouded Fable). There are plenty of singles to go around, not to mention dollar cards, graded grails, sealed boxes & tins, packs, and blisters. And we can’t forget about autos & relics from Leaf, Rittenhouse, and other hits!

Garden State Trading Card Show also deals in card accessories (like slab mags & binders) and collectibles like comic books, Funko Pops, and sports memorabilia. In fact, special guest Brett Azar had items for sale from his personal collection and was also signing autographs at the event! Plus trades & deals (like mystery slabs & dice games) all day long.
